The Gaps We're Designed to Find

Common infrastructure problems in geospatial platforms — and how we approach them.

01

GIS Platform With No Monitoring

A tile server or spatial API running with no visibility into request latency, error rates, or disk saturation — the first sign of a problem is a client reporting a blank map.

Monitoring
02

Unstructured Data Environments

Rasters, vector datasets, and processing outputs scattered across local drives and shared folders — no version control, no access management, no recovery path if a drive fails.

Resilience
03

Manual Processing Pipelines

Imagery processing and data preparation workflows run manually by a single analyst — no automation, no reproducibility, and a full block if that person is unavailable.

Automation
04

Cloud Storage Costs Scaling With Data Volume

Spatial datasets growing month over month in cloud object storage priced for the enterprise — when the actual use case calls for a well-managed dedicated server at a fraction of the cost.
